At its core, cryptocurrency is a digital or virtual currency secured by cryptography, making it nearly impossible to counterfeit or double-spend. The technology that enables this is blockchain, a decentralized and distributed ledger that records all transactions across a network of computers. This inherent transparency and security are foundational, but profit-generating mechanisms extend far beyond the technology itself.

One of the most straightforward ways to profit from cryptocurrencies is through trading. This involves buying a cryptocurrency at a lower price and selling it at a higher price. Simple in concept, but demanding in execution. Traders analyze market trends, news events, and technical indicators to predict price movements. Volatility is the name of the game here; cryptocurrencies can experience dramatic price swings in short periods, presenting both immense opportunities and significant risks. A trader might buy Bitcoin when they believe its price is undervalued, anticipating a surge driven by increased adoption or positive regulatory news. Conversely, they might sell an altcoin if they foresee a price decline due to a technical vulnerability or negative sentiment. The art of trading lies in identifying these opportune moments and executing trades with precision. This requires a deep understanding of market psychology, the ability to interpret charts and patterns, and a steadfast discipline to manage emotions, as fear and greed can be the undoing of even the most well-intentioned trader.

Beyond active trading, long-term investing offers another path to crypto profits. This approach is akin to traditional stock investing, where investors buy assets they believe will appreciate in value over an extended period. Instead of focusing on short-term price fluctuations, long-term investors often look at the underlying technology, the development team, the project's roadmap, and its potential for real-world application. For instance, an investor might accumulate Ethereum, not just for its current price, but for its utility as a platform for decentralized applications (dApps) and the growing ecosystem of DeFi (Decentralized Finance) and NFTs (Non-Fungible Tokens) built upon it. The expectation is that as these technologies mature and gain wider adoption, the value of their native cryptocurrencies will naturally increase. This strategy typically involves less active management than trading but still requires diligent research and conviction in the chosen assets. The patience required for long-term investing can be a challenge in a market known for its rapid shifts, but for many, it represents a more sustainable way to build wealth in the crypto space.

Then there's the burgeoning world of yield generation. This is where crypto profits can feel more like passive income, akin to earning interest on a savings account or dividends from stocks. Several mechanisms allow holders to earn rewards on their digital assets. Staking is a prime example, particularly for cryptocurrencies that use a Proof-of-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, like Ethereum 2.0. By locking up a certain amount of their cryptocurrency, users help secure the network and validate transactions, receiving rewards in return. It's a way of participating in the network's security and governance while earning a return.

Another popular method is lending. Platforms exist where you can lend out your crypto assets to borrowers, earning interest on the loan. These platforms often act as intermediaries, connecting lenders and borrowers, and taking a small fee for their services. The interest rates can vary significantly based on demand and the specific cryptocurrency. For example, lending out stablecoins, which are pegged to fiat currencies like the US dollar, can offer a relatively stable yield, while lending out more volatile assets might command higher interest rates but also carry greater risk.

Liquidity providing in decentralized exchanges (DEXs) is another avenue for yield. DEXs facilitate peer-to-peer trading without a central authority. To enable this, users can deposit pairs of cryptocurrencies into liquidity pools. Traders then use these pools to swap one asset for another, and the liquidity providers earn a portion of the trading fees generated by these swaps. This can be a lucrative strategy, especially during periods of high trading volume, but it also comes with the risk of impermanent loss, a complex concept related to the change in value of assets within the pool compared to simply holding them.

Diversification: The Golden Rule of Any Portfolio

Just as in traditional finance, diversification is paramount in crypto. Spreading your investments across different cryptocurrencies can mitigate the impact of any single asset’s poor performance. This doesn't mean buying a little bit of everything; rather, it means strategically allocating capital to different types of assets with varying risk profiles and use cases. For instance, one might allocate a significant portion to established players like Bitcoin and Ethereum, which have proven track records and large market capitalizations. Then, a smaller portion could be allocated to promising altcoins with innovative technology or strong community backing, and perhaps an even smaller slice to more speculative, high-risk/high-reward ventures. The goal is to build a balanced portfolio where the potential gains from one asset can offset the losses from another, creating a smoother overall investment journey. Think of it as building a robust ecosystem of digital assets rather than putting all your eggs in one very volatile basket.

Understanding Market Cycles and Sentiment

The crypto market is notoriously cyclical, often characterized by periods of intense bull runs followed by sharp corrections, or bear markets. Recognizing these cycles is crucial for timing your investments. Bull markets are characterized by rapidly rising prices, widespread optimism, and high trading volumes, often fueled by FOMO (Fear Of Missing Out). Bear markets, conversely, are marked by declining prices, pessimism, and a general lack of interest. Understanding these phases helps investors make more informed decisions. For example, buying during a bear market, when prices are low and sentiment is negative, can offer significant upside potential during the subsequent recovery. Conversely, selling during the peak of a bull market, when euphoria is at its highest, can help lock in profits before a potential downturn. Sentiment analysis, which involves gauging the overall mood of the market through social media, news, and forums, can also provide valuable clues about potential shifts in price direction.

The Critical Role of Risk Management

Perhaps the most critical aspect of profiting from crypto is effective risk management. The high volatility of digital assets means that significant losses are a real possibility. Therefore, implementing strategies to protect your capital is not optional, but essential.

Setting Stop-Loss Orders: For active traders, stop-loss orders are a non-negotiable tool. These orders automatically sell a cryptocurrency if its price falls to a predetermined level, limiting potential losses. It's a way to take the emotion out of selling when prices are dropping rapidly. Position Sizing: Never invest more than you can afford to lose in any single trade or asset. Proper position sizing ensures that even a significant loss on one investment doesn’t wipe out a substantial portion of your overall capital. Avoiding Leverage: While leverage can amplify gains, it also amplifies losses exponentially. For most investors, especially those new to crypto, it's advisable to avoid using leverage until a deep understanding of the market and its risks is achieved. Securing Your Assets: The security of your holdings is paramount. Understand the difference between hot wallets (connected to the internet) and cold wallets (offline storage). For significant holdings, cold storage is generally recommended to protect against hacks and theft. Always use strong, unique passwords and enable two-factor authentication wherever possible.
